Lightpanda browser adds multipart file uploads

Lightpanda, an open-source Zig-based headless browser for AI agents, now supports form file uploads. Users can attach a file to a file input element and submit it, with the engine automatically encoding the submission as multipart/form-data.

// ANALYSIS

Purpose-built headless browsers for AI agents are fast closing the feature gap with Chromium, rendering heavy browser environments less necessary for agentic web workflows.

  • Support for file uploads and native multipart/form-data encoding removes a significant barrier for scraping and automation scripts.
  • Lightweight, high-performance engines like Lightpanda are essential for scaling agentic AI pipelines that need to interact with the web at low resource costs.
  • Maintaining API compatibility with Playwright/Puppeteer ensures developers can easily integrate these optimizations into existing codebases.
